A method for press bending of a grid-ribbed wall panel sandwich containing local bosses

By using a sandwich bending forming method, spring steel or titanium alloy pads are used to assist in bending in the boss area of ​​the grid-ribbed wall panel, which solves the deformation problem at the transition position between the boss and the skin, improves forming efficiency and reduces costs.

Technical Problem

During the bending process of the mesh-reinforced wall panel, creases or cracks are easily generated at the transition points between the local bosses and the skin. Traditional methods require a large amount of filler for processing, resulting in low forming efficiency and high cost.

Method used

The sandwich bending forming method is adopted, with upper and lower pads placed on the upper and lower surfaces of the area containing the boss, respectively. Spring steel or titanium alloy pads are used to assist in bending forming, avoiding uneven deformation at the transition position between the boss and the skin, and reducing the use of filler.

Benefits of technology

It improves the forming efficiency of the mesh-ribbed wall panel, reduces forming costs, avoids creases and cracks at the transition between the boss and the skin, and simplifies the processing flow.

Abstract

The grid rib wallboard core sandwich bending forming method with local boss of the present application mainly adopts core sandwich bending forming on the boss-containing to-be-formed area of the wallboard, that is, placing upper and lower pads on the upper and lower surfaces of the boss-containing to-be-formed area respectively and then performing three-point bending. When the present application is used for the bending forming of the grid rib wallboard with local boss, the boss periphery of the wallboard can be prevented from being pressed to form a crease or crack, and no filler is needed, so that the forming efficiency of such wallboard can be effectively improved, and the forming manufacturing cost thereof can be reduced.

TECHNICAL FIELD

[0001] The present application relates to the field of metal plastic forming, in particular to a grid rib wallboard sandwich press bending forming method containing local bosses. BACKGROUND

[0002] The grid rib wallboard is a load-bearing component widely used on aerospace vehicles, and is also an important part of the aerodynamic shape of the vehicle. It is usually manufactured by first milling and cutting the internal grid rib structure, and then press bending the curved surface shape in sections. In addition to the skin and rib two basic structural elements, different parts of the grid rib wallboard often have local bosses of various forms and sizes for installing instruments, equipment or functional components. The presence of the boss significantly increases the local rigidity of the wallboard. When the wallboard is press bent, there is a large difference in deformation resistance between the local boss and the skin connected thereto, which easily causes serious uneven deformation. The transition position between the boss and the skin is extremely prone to creases and even cracking during deformation, making the forming very difficult. To solve this problem, the traditional method is to add filler to the grid inside the wallboard, so that the thickness of the skin and the filler after being stacked is basically the same as the boss, reducing the thickness and stiffness difference between the two, and then press bending, and then removing the filler. When using this filler press bending forming method, a large amount of cutting, filling and removal of fillers is involved, which not only consumes a lot of time, but also increases the cost of wallboard forming and manufacturing. SUMMARY

[0003] The purpose of the present application is to provide a grid rib wallboard sandwich press bending forming method containing local bosses, which solves the problem of creases or cracking at the transition position between the boss and the skin under pressure, and compared with the filler press bending forming method, the present method can effectively improve the forming efficiency of the grid rib wallboard containing local bosses and reduce the cost of wallboard forming.

[0004] In order to achieve the above purpose, the present application provides a grid rib wallboard sandwich press bending forming method containing local bosses, which uses sandwich press bending forming on the to-be-formed area containing the boss on the wallboard, that is, placing upper and lower pads on the upper and lower surfaces of the to-be-formed area containing the boss before three-point press bending.

[0005] The above-mentioned sandwich bending forming method for a mesh-reinforced wall panel with local bosses includes the following forming method: (a) dividing the planar mesh-reinforced wall panel to be formed into several forming areas, the forming areas being divided into two categories, one containing bosses and the other not containing bosses, and measuring the width of each forming area containing bosses; (b) designing upper and lower pads for each forming area containing bosses, wherein the maximum width of any forming area containing bosses is less than the width of the upper pad and less than the span width of the two lower support molds during three-point bending of the mesh-reinforced wall panel, the width of the lower pad is greater than the span width of the two lower support molds during three-point bending of the mesh-reinforced wall panel, and the lengths of both the upper and lower pads are greater than the lengths of the upper and lower pads during three-point bending of the mesh-reinforced wall panel. (c) Perform finite element simulation of bending forming on each area to be formed containing bosses on the planar mesh rib wall plate to determine the thickness of the upper and lower pads required to ensure that each area to be formed containing bosses is free of creases and cracks after bending, and the load magnitude when bending the outer surface of each area to be formed containing bosses to the target curvature after placing the pads; (d) Cut the upper and lower pads using large-format spring steel plates or titanium alloy plates as raw materials; (e) Perform area-by-area bending forming on the planar mesh rib wall plate to be formed. During the bending process, place the upper and lower pads on the upper and lower surfaces of each area to be formed containing bosses, and apply the corresponding bending load according to the simulation results.

[0006] In the above-mentioned method for forming a sandwich core of a mesh-ribbed wall panel with local bosses, in step (a), the length direction of the upper bending die is set as the X-axis, the bending step direction is set as the Y-axis, and when dividing the area to be formed, adjacent bosses in the Y-axis direction can be divided into the same area to be formed; the range of the area to be formed including the bosses is the smallest area that encloses each boss in the area to be formed.

[0007] In the above-mentioned sandwich bending forming method for mesh-reinforced wall panels with local bosses, the width of the lower pad is 60mm to 100mm wider than the span width of the two lower support dies; the lengths of the upper and lower pads are both 100mm to 200mm longer than the length of the upper bending die.

[0008] In the above-mentioned sandwich bending forming method for mesh-reinforced wall panels with local bosses, the spring steel plate material is 60Si2Mn or 65Mn.

[0009] In the above-mentioned sandwich bending forming method for mesh-reinforced wall panels with local bosses, in step (d), each forming area containing bosses shares a set of upper and lower pads. The width and length of the upper and lower pads are determined by step (b), and the thickness of the upper and lower pads is determined by step (c).

[0010] In the above-mentioned method for forming a sandwich panel with a mesh reinforcement wall panel containing local bosses, in step (d), the long edges of both the upper and lower pads are ground to remove sharp corners.

[0011] In the above-mentioned method for forming a sandwich panel with a mesh reinforcement wall panel containing local bosses, in step (e), for the area to be formed that does not contain bosses, no pad is required, and three-point bending is directly used for forming.

[0012] Compared with the prior art, the beneficial technical effects of the present invention are:

[0013] This invention proposes a sandwich bending forming method for mesh-reinforced wall panels with localized protrusions. When forming mesh-reinforced wall panels with localized protrusions using this method, only two spring steel or titanium alloy pads are needed. The protrusion-containing area of ​​the mesh-reinforced wall panel is sandwiched between the two spring steel or titanium alloy pads for bending. The addition of the spring steel or titanium alloy pads ensures more uniform stress distribution within the pressure area during bending and provides rigid support to the weakly rigid skin area, thus preventing creases or even cracks at the transition between the protrusions and the skin. Compared to the conventional method of large-scale filling before bending of the mesh area of ​​mesh-reinforced wall panels with localized protrusions, this method eliminates the need for any filler, effectively improving the forming efficiency of mesh-reinforced wall panels with localized protrusions and reducing the manufacturing cost of the wall panels. [0020] The following will combine Figures 1-5 The present invention provides a further detailed description of the sandwich bending forming method for a mesh-reinforced wall panel with local bosses.

[0021] The method for forming a sandwich panel with a mesh reinforcement wall containing local bosses according to the present invention includes:

[0022] (a) Divide the planar grid rib wall panel to be formed into several regions to be formed. The regions to be formed are divided into two categories: one category contains bosses and the other does not contain bosses. Measure the width of each region to be formed that contains bosses.

[0023] (b) Design an upper pad and a lower pad for each area to be formed containing a boss, wherein the maximum width of the area to be formed containing the boss is less than the width of the upper pad and less than the span width of the two lower support dies when the mesh reinforcement wall plate is bent at three points, the width of the lower pad is greater than the span width of the two lower support dies when the mesh reinforcement wall plate is bent at three points, and the length of the upper pad and the lower pad are both greater than the length of the upper bending die when the mesh reinforcement wall plate is bent at three points.

[0024] Both the upper and lower pads are made of spring steel or titanium alloy.

[0025] The width of the lower pad is 60mm to 100mm wider than the span width of the two lower support molds;

[0026] The lengths of both the upper and lower pads are 100mm to 200mm longer than the length of the upper bending die;

[0027] (c) Perform finite element simulation of bending forming of each area containing bosses on the planar grid rib wall plate to determine the thickness of the upper and lower pads required to make each area containing bosses bend without creases or cracks, and the load magnitude when bending the outer surface of each area containing bosses to the target curvature after placing the pads.

[0028] When forming the area to be formed, which includes bosses, a sandwich forming method is used, that is, the area to be formed, which includes bosses, is sandwiched between the upper and lower pads on the mesh rib wall plate, the upper bending die is placed above the upper pad, and the lower pad is supported on two lower support dies.

[0029] (d) Using large-format spring steel plates as raw materials, cut upper and lower pads. The width and length of the upper and lower pads are determined by step (b), and the thickness of the upper and lower pads is determined by step (c).

[0030] The long edges of both the upper and lower pads should be lightly sanded to remove sharp corners, so as to avoid indentations, scratches or abrasions at the contact points between the mesh reinforcement wall panel and the long edges of the pad during bending.

[0031] (e) The planar grid rib wall panel to be formed is bent and formed area by area so that the grid rib wall panel finally meets the overall shape requirements. During the bending process, for each area to be formed containing bosses, upper pads and lower pads are placed on the upper and lower surfaces of the area respectively, and corresponding bending loads are applied according to the simulation results.

[0032] For areas to be formed that include bosses, upper and lower pads are placed on the upper and lower surfaces of the area to be formed, respectively, before three-point bending is performed; for areas to be formed that do not include bosses, no pads are needed, and three-point bending is used directly.

[0033] The present invention will now be described in detail with reference to specific embodiments, a sandwich bending forming method for a mesh-reinforced wall panel with local bosses.

[0034] (a) Based on the positional characteristics of the bosses on the planar mesh reinforcement panel 1 to be formed, the planar mesh reinforcement panel 1 to be formed is divided into five regions to be formed, such as... Figure 1 As shown, regions A, B, and C within the dashed boxes are the regions to be formed that contain bosses, while the regions between regions A and B, and between regions B and C, are the regions to be formed that do not contain bosses.

[0035] like Figure 1 Let the length direction of the upper bending die be the X-axis and the bending forming step direction be the Y-axis. When dividing the area to be formed, the bosses that are adjacent in the Y-axis can be divided into the same area to be formed. For example, bosses a1, a2, a3, a4 and a5 overlap in the Y-axis. Bosses a1, a2, a3, a4 and a5 are divided into the same area to be formed (area A). Boss a6 also overlaps with boss a1 in the Y-axis. Boss a6 is also divided into the area to be formed (area A). The range of area A is the smallest area that encloses bosses a1, a2, a3, a4, a5 and a6.

[0036] (b) Design the upper and lower pads, wherein the width of area A is 330mm, the width of area B is 380mm, the width of area C is 320mm, the span width of the two lower support molds when the mesh reinforcement wall panel is bent at three points is 500mm, the length of the upper bending mold when the mesh reinforcement wall panel is bent at three points is 4500mm, the width of the upper pad is designed to be 400mm, the width of the lower pad is designed to be 600mm, and the length of both the upper and lower pads is designed to be 4700mm.

[0037] Both the upper and lower pads are made of spring steel plates, and the spring steel plate material is 60Si2Mn;

[0038] (c) Perform finite element simulation of bending forming of each area containing bosses on the planar grid rib wall plate to determine the thickness of the upper and lower pads required to make each area containing bosses bend without creases or cracks, and the load magnitude when bending the outer surface of each area containing bosses to the target curvature after placing the pads.

[0039] Based on the actual finite element simulation results, it is determined that the thickness of the spring steel plate should be set to 2mm.

[0040] (d) Using large-format spring steel plates as raw materials, cut the upper and lower pads; grind the long edges of the upper and lower pads to remove sharp corners;

[0041] (e) The planar grid rib wall panel to be formed is bent and formed area by area so that the grid rib wall panel finally meets the overall shape requirements. During the bending process, the corresponding bending load is applied to each area to be formed containing the boss.

[0042] like Figure 2 When bending region A, region A of the mesh reinforcement wall panel 1 is first sandwiched between the upper pad 4 and the lower pad 5. The upper bending die 2 is placed above the upper pad 4, and the lower pad 5 is placed on the two lower support dies 3. Then, the corresponding bending load is applied, and region A is bent using a three-point bending method.

[0043] Move the area between area A and area B of panel 1 between the upper bending mold 2 and the two lower support molds 3. This area is the area to be formed without the boss. Directly use three-point bending and apply the corresponding bending load. That is, no pad is needed during the bending process.

[0044] Move area B of panel 1 between the upper bending die 2 and the two lower support dies 3, as follows: Figure 3 After placing the upper pad 4 and the lower pad 5 on the upper and lower surfaces of area B of the grid-reinforced wall panel 1 respectively, three-point bending is then performed.

[0045] Move the area between area B and area C of panel 1 between the upper bending mold 2 and the two lower support molds 3. This area is the area to be formed without the boss, and three-point bending is directly used.

[0046] Move area C of panel 1 between the upper bending die 2 and the two lower support dies 3, as follows: Figure 4 After placing the upper pad 4 and the lower pad 5 on the upper and lower surfaces of the area C of the grid-reinforced wall panel 1, a three-point bending is then performed.

[0047] After bending and shaping each of the above areas one by one, the entire mesh-ribbed wall panel is formed and manufactured. Figure 5 .
